blueberry cheesecake
A great way to use those blueberry's this time of year!
No Image
prep time
10 Min
cook time
2 Hr 15 Min
method
Refrigerate/Freeze
yield
12 serving(s)
Ingredients
- 1 1/2 cups graham cracker crumbs
- 1/2 cup quaker one minute oats
- 1 stick butter, melted
- 2 tablespoons brown sugar
- 1/2 cup chopped walnuts
- CREAM CHEESE FILLING
- 1 package cream cheese (8oz)
- 1 can sweetened condensed milk (14oz)
- 1 teaspoon vanilla extract
- 1/3 cup lemon juice
- BLUEBERRY TOPPING
- 2 cups blueberries
- 1 tablespoon corn starch
- 1/4 teaspoon cinnamon
- 1/8 teaspoon nutmeg
- 1 tablespoon lemon juice
How To Make blueberry cheesecake
-
Step 1Combine first 5 ingredients and press into a sprayed 8 x 8 inch baking pan. Bake in preheated 350 degree oven 10 minutes and let cool.
-
Step 2Combine filing ingredients and mix on high for 4 minutes. Pour over cooled crust. Refrigerate for 1 hour.
-
Step 3Combine all topping ingredients and bring to boil stirring constantly. Cook for 2 minutes to thicken. Remove and set aside to cool. Pour over cheesecake after it has been refrigerated for 1 hour.
-
Step 4Refrigerate for another hour and then serve!
